WebMar 4, 2004 · 3 Mar 2004. #1. I have a Potterton Suprima 40. It keeps blowing the fuse in the FCU. The fuse on the PCB is OK. The boiler powers up when I disconnect the overheat thermostat, but it will not ignite. The overheat thermostat is a dead short , so I guess that it is faulty. There must be a short somewhere else as well. I guess it might be the PCB. WebFeb 18, 2024 · One likely culprit for a furnace blowing a lot of fuses is because of damaged wiring, or because of a short circuit. When the wires are insecure or connected poorly, it will make your furnace short circuit. If you check the wiring in your home to see if this is the reason, remember safety first. Often, this is a job for a professional. WebDec 22, 2016 · Other boiler components that could be tripping the electricity include the insulation or wiring.
